Ingredients List
- 1 can (5 oz) of tuna, drained
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- 1/4 cup celery, finely chopped
- 1/4 cup red onion, finely chopped
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 1 large cucumber, sliced into 1/2-inch rounds
- Fresh dill, for garnish

How to Prepare the Tuna Salad on Cucumber Rounds Recipe
Step-by-Step Instructions
Let’s get started on this deliciousness! First, grab a mixing bowl and combine your drained tuna,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, finely chopped celery, red onion, and lemon juice. I like to use a fork to break up the tuna a bit while mixing; it helps everything come together nicely. Now, here’s where the magic happens: season the mixture generously with salt and pepper. Taste it as you go—everyone has their own preference for seasoning, so don’t be shy to adjust!
Once you’ve got that flavor just right, give it a good stir until everything is beautifully incorporated. This is a crucial step because you want each bite to be packed with flavor! Now, take your large cucumber and slice it into 1/2-inch rounds. Lay them out on a serving platter; they’ll be the perfect little beds for your tuna salad.
Now, it’s time to assemble! Spoon a generous amount of that vibrant tuna salad onto each cucumber round. Don’t worry about being too neat; a little overflow adds charm! Finally, garnish each piece with a sprig of fresh dill to elevate that presentation. You’re going to love how fresh and colorful this looks!

Tips for Success
To truly elevate your tuna salad on cucumber rounds, consider a few simple tweaks! First, for a flavor boost, try adding finely chopped herbs like parsley or chives—this adds freshness and color. If you love a little kick, a dash of hot sauce or a sprinkle of cayenne pepper can really spice things up! Don’t hesitate to swap out the mayonnaise for Greek yogurt for a tangy twist and added protein. And remember, letting the tuna salad chill in the fridge for about 30 minutes before serving allows the flavors to meld beautifully. Trust me, these little tips will take your dish to the next level!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
To keep your leftovers fresh, store the tuna salad in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Just make sure to separate the cucumber rounds from the salad to avoid sogginess. If you have extra tuna salad, you can enjoy it on crackers or in a sandwich later! As for reheating, there’s really no need—this dish is best enjoyed cold, so just grab a spoon and dig in!

Tuna Salad on Cucumber Rounds Recipe: 15-Minute Delight!
- Total Time: 15 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: Low Calorie
Description
A refreshing tuna salad served on crisp cucumber rounds.
Ingredients
- 1 can (5 oz) of tuna, drained
- 1/4 cup mayonnaise
- 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
- 1/4 cup celery, finely chopped
- 1/4 cup red onion, finely chopped
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 large cucumber, sliced into rounds
- Fresh dill for garnish
Instructions
- In a mixing bowl, combine the drained tuna, m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, celery, red onion, and lemon juice.
- Season the mixture with salt and pepper to taste.
- Stir until all ingredients are well incorporated.
- Place cucumber rounds on a serving platter.
- Spoon a generous amount of tuna salad onto each cucumber round.
- Garnish with fresh dill before serving.
Notes
- For added flavor, consider incorporating capers or diced pickles into the salad.
- For a low-carb option, serve the tuna salad in lettuce cups instead of cucumber rounds.
